Newport Beach City Council Wants To Get Rid Of Fire Rings On The Beach

And if it's OK with the Coastal Commission, they will:

Newport council votes to remove fire rings

Originally Posted by Mayor Nancy Gardner
“The complaints have been from people who live right on the beach,” she said. “On one hand they knew the rings were there when they moved in. But I am also sensitive to the fact we have discovered new things about air quality we didn’t know previously.”
